Key Summary
The Bachelor of Pacific Studies (Honours) program is designed for students interested in gaining a deep understanding of the Pacific region's cultures, histories, and social issues. It emphasizes independent research and critical analysis, allowing students to develop their analytical skills while exploring topics such as Pacific societies, political developments, and environmental challenges. Throughout the program, students engage with a variety of research methods and build strong foundational knowledge that prepares them for further study or careers related to the Pacific.
The curriculum combines coursework with a significant research component, encouraging students to independently investigate topics of personal and academic interest. The program also aims to enhance students' ability to communicate their ideas clearly and effectively, both through written work and presentations. By the end of the Honours year, students will have produced an extensive research thesis, demonstrating their capacity to contribute to knowledge about the Pacific region. The focus is on fostering critical thinking, applying theoretical frameworks, and developing skills relevant to academic, policy, or community-based work related to the Pacific.
